Most acute laryngeal injuries are caused by motor vehicle accidents. Patients with multiple injuries who present with head or chest wounds should be carefully examined for signs or symptoms of laryngeal trauma. Mild-to-moderate subglottic and tracheal stenosis can be effectively treated endoscopically, but safe airway management is a key concern. Options have included tracheotomy, jet ventilation, and intermittent apnea technique, each of which has limitations.
